Location address
The address of Town Pump 2 is 110 5th St, 58272, Petersburg, US, United States. Also, you can extract information about public transportation and parking near Town Pump 2 from this webpage.
Map
More restaurants near Town Pump 2
4.3
Menu
4.3
Menu
City: Michigan (near Petersburg), 105 1st St E, Michigan I-58259-9998, United States
"Goof food, good service, good company!"
4.2
4.2
City: Michigan City (near Petersburg), Broadway, Michigan City, 58259, United States Of America
As soon as we have a meal plan for Horseshoe Saloon Grill from Michigan City, we will publish it here. In the meantime, feel free to take a look at th...
5
5
City: Michigan City (near Petersburg), Michigan, Michigan, ND, 58259, Michigan City, United States
Delivery, Parking area, Reservations, Wifi
City: Michigan (near Petersburg), 5312 118th Ave NE, Michigan, 58259-9452, United States Of America
"Awesome place. Best ice around"
5
5
City: Michigan (near Petersburg), 113 1st St E, Michigan I-58259-4000, United States
City: Michigan (near Petersburg), 113 1ST St E, Michigan, ND, 58259, United States
Parking area, Reservations, Wifi, Parking